The probability distribution of a stock's expected returns is shown below. What is the expected return of each stock? If these two stocks were put in an equally weighted portfolio, what would be the return of the portfolio? Probability Stock) Stock K 0.2 15% -12% 0.3 4% -5% 0.4 -4% 12% 0.1 10% 20%
Expected Return of Stock J = 15% * 0.20 + 4% * 0.30 + (-4%) * 0.40 + 10% * 0.10
= 3.60%
Expected Return of Stock K = -12% * 0.20 + (-5%) * 0.30 + 12 * 0.40 + 20% * 0.10
= 2.90%
Expected Return of the portfolio = Weighted Return of both the stock
= 3.60% * 0.50 + 2.90% * 0.50
= 3.25%
